2024年系统分析师考试回顾与试题答案汇集_第1页
2024年系统分析师考试回顾与试题答案汇集_第2页
2024年系统分析师考试回顾与试题答案汇集_第3页
2024年系统分析师考试回顾与试题答案汇集_第4页
2024年系统分析师考试回顾与试题答案汇集_第5页
已阅读5页,还剩1页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

2024年系统分析师考试回顾与试题答案汇集姓名:____________________

一、单项选择题(每题1分,共20分)

1.系统分析师的主要职责是:

A.编程开发

B.系统设计

C.数据库管理

D.网络维护

参考答案:B

2.在系统开发过程中,以下哪个阶段是确定系统需求的关键阶段?

A.需求分析

B.系统设计

C.系统实现

D.系统测试

参考答案:A

3.在系统分析中,常用的结构化分析方法是什么?

A.概念结构化

B.逻辑结构化

C.物理结构化

D.程序结构化

参考答案:B

4.以下哪个工具在系统分析中用于绘制数据流图?

A.状态图

B.类图

C.数据流图

D.用例图

参考答案:C

5.在系统设计中,以下哪个阶段是确定系统架构的关键阶段?

A.系统需求分析

B.系统设计

C.系统实现

D.系统测试

参考答案:B

6.在系统实施阶段,以下哪个任务是确保系统质量的关键?

A.系统测试

B.系统部署

C.系统培训

D.系统维护

参考答案:A

7.在系统维护阶段,以下哪个任务是确保系统持续运行的关键?

A.系统升级

B.系统监控

C.系统备份

D.系统恢复

参考答案:B

8.在系统分析中,以下哪个模型用于描述系统的动态行为?

A.用例模型

B.类模型

C.数据流图

D.状态图

参考答案:D

9.在系统设计中,以下哪个原则是提高系统可扩展性的关键?

A.单一职责原则

B.开放封闭原则

C.依赖倒置原则

D.Liskov替换原则

参考答案:B

10.在系统实施过程中,以下哪个阶段是确定系统运行环境的关键?

A.系统设计

B.系统实现

C.系统部署

D.系统测试

参考答案:C

二、多项选择题(每题3分,共15分)

1.系统分析师的工作内容包括:

A.需求分析

B.系统设计

C.系统测试

D.系统维护

参考答案:ABCD

2.在系统开发过程中,以下哪些阶段属于系统设计阶段?

A.系统需求分析

B.系统架构设计

C.系统详细设计

D.系统实现

参考答案:BC

3.以下哪些是系统测试的方法?

A.单元测试

B.集成测试

C.系统测试

D.验收测试

参考答案:ABCD

4.在系统维护阶段,以下哪些任务是确保系统持续运行的关键?

A.系统升级

B.系统监控

C.系统备份

D.系统恢复

参考答案:ABCD

5.以下哪些是系统分析师应该具备的技能?

A.需求分析能力

B.系统设计能力

C.编程能力

D.项目管理能力

参考答案:ABD

三、判断题(每题2分,共10分)

1.系统分析师的主要职责是编程开发。()

参考答案:×

2.在系统开发过程中,需求分析阶段是确定系统需求的关键阶段。()

参考答案:√

3.在系统分析中,数据流图用于描述系统的动态行为。()

参考答案:×

4.在系统设计中,开放封闭原则是提高系统可扩展性的关键。()

参考答案:√

5.在系统实施过程中,系统测试阶段是确保系统质量的关键。()

参考答案:√

四、简答题(每题10分,共25分)

1.题目:简述系统分析师在需求分析阶段的主要任务。

答案:在需求分析阶段,系统分析师的主要任务包括:

(1)与用户沟通,了解用户的需求和期望;

(2)收集和分析业务数据,确定系统的功能需求;

(3)识别系统边界,明确系统与其他系统的接口;

(4)编写需求规格说明书,详细描述系统的功能、性能和约束;

(5)评估需求实现的可行性,提供解决方案建议。

2.题目:解释系统设计中的分层架构,并说明其优势。

答案:分层架构是将系统分为多个层次,每个层次负责不同的功能。常见的分层架构包括:

(1)表示层:负责与用户交互,展示系统界面;

(2)业务逻辑层:处理业务规则和业务逻辑;

(3)数据访问层:负责数据持久化,与数据库交互;

(4)数据层:存储系统数据。

分层架构的优势包括:

(1)提高系统可维护性,各层之间相互独立;

(2)增强系统可扩展性,便于添加新功能或替换旧功能;

(3)降低系统复杂性,易于管理和维护;

(4)提高系统性能,优化资源利用。

3.题目:简述系统测试的主要目的和常见类型。

答案:系统测试的主要目的是确保系统满足需求,并能够稳定、高效地运行。主要目的包括:

(1)验证系统功能是否满足需求;

(2)发现系统中的缺陷和错误;

(3)评估系统性能和稳定性;

(4)验证系统安全性。

常见系统测试类型包括:

(1)单元测试:针对单个模块进行测试;

(2)集成测试:针对模块组合进行测试;

(3)系统测试:针对整个系统进行测试;

(4)验收测试:在用户参与下进行测试,确保系统满足用户需求。

五、论述题

题目:论述系统分析师在项目生命周期中的角色和重要性。

答案:系统分析师在项目生命周期中扮演着至关重要的角色,其重要性体现在以下几个方面:

1.需求分析:系统分析师是项目需求分析的核心人物,他们负责与用户沟通,收集和整理用户需求,确保项目能够满足用户的实际需求。通过需求分析,系统分析师能够为项目团队提供明确的项目目标和功能范围,减少项目实施过程中的误解和变更。

2.系统设计:在系统设计阶段,系统分析师负责将需求转化为具体的系统设计方案。他们需要考虑系统的架构、模块划分、技术选型等因素,确保设计方案既符合用户需求,又具有良好的可扩展性和可维护性。

3.项目协调:系统分析师在项目实施过程中,需要协调各个团队的工作,包括开发团队、测试团队、运维团队等。他们负责确保项目进度,解决项目实施过程中出现的问题,确保项目按时按质完成。

4.风险管理:系统分析师在项目生命周期中负责识别和评估项目风险,制定相应的风险应对策略。他们需要关注项目的技术风险、市场风险、管理风险等,确保项目能够顺利推进。

5.质量保证:系统分析师通过参与系统测试,确保系统质量符合预期。他们需要制定测试计划,执行测试用例,分析测试结果,为系统优化提供依据。

6.用户培训与支持:系统分析师在项目上线后,负责对用户进行培训,确保用户能够熟练使用系统。同时,他们还需要提供技术支持,解决用户在使用过程中遇到的问题。

系统分析师的重要性体现在:

1.提高项目成功率:系统分析师通过准确的需求分析和系统设计,能够有效降低项目失败的风险,提高项目成功率。

2.降低项目成本:系统分析师在项目早期识别和解决潜在问题,可以避免后期因变更导致的额外成本。

3.提升用户满意度:系统分析师关注用户需求,确保系统功能满足用户期望,从而提升用户满意度。

4.保障系统质量:系统分析师通过系统测试和质量保证工作,确保系统稳定、可靠、安全。

5.促进团队协作:系统分析师在项目中的协调作用,有助于提升团队协作效率,营造良好的项目氛围。

试卷答案如下:

一、单项选择题(每题1分,共20分)

1.B

解析思路:系统分析师的主要职责是进行系统分析,而非编程开发、数据库管理或网络维护。

2.A

解析思路:需求分析阶段是确定系统需求的关键,后续的系统设计、实现和测试都是基于这些需求进行的。

3.B

解析思路:结构化分析方法中,逻辑结构化是用于系统分析的方法,它强调对系统逻辑的分解和理解。

4.C

解析思路:数据流图(DFD)是用于描述系统中数据流向和处理的工具,用于系统分析阶段。

5.B

解析思路:系统设计阶段是确定系统架构的关键,它决定了系统的整体结构和组件。

6.A

解析思路:系统测试是确保系统质量的关键,它旨在发现和解决系统中的缺陷。

7.B

解析思路:系统监控是确保系统持续运行的关键,它可以帮助及时发现和解决问题。

8.D

解析思路:状态图用于描述系统的动态行为,它展示了系统在不同状态之间的转换。

9.B

解析思路:开放封闭原则强调系统设计时应该对扩展开放,对修改封闭,这是提高系统可扩展性的关键原则。

10.C

解析思路:系统部署阶段是确定系统运行环境的关键,包括硬件、软件和网络环境的配置。

二、多项选择题(每题3分,共15分)

1.ABCD

解析思路:系统分析师的工作包括需求分析、系统设计、系统测试和系统维护,这些都是其核心职责。

2.BC

解析思路:系统设计阶段包括系统架构设计和系统详细设计,这两个阶段是系统设计的关键。

3.ABCD

解析思路:单元测试、集成测试、系统测试和验收测试都是系统测试的常见类型,用于不同层次的测试。

4.ABCD

解析思路:系统升级、系统监控、系统备份和系统恢复都是系统维护阶段的关键任务。

5.ABD

解析思路:系统分析师需要具备需求分析能力、系统设计能力和项目管理能力,编程能力虽然重要但不是必须的。

三、判断题(每题2

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论